Get started18 Edgar Avenue is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Stowmarket (IP14 2EF). It has a recorded floor area of 83 m² (around 893 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(December 2021)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since August 2010. Between certificates, lighting went from Average to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and roof efficiency dropped from Good to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 87), a 2-band jump.
Untraded for 15 years, with the last transfer in November 2010.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 1.4%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£213,000 is 46.9% above the 2010 sale price.
